#e11417 - Crimson Hex Color Code

#E11417 (Crimson) - RGB 225, 20, 23 Color Information

#e11417 Conversion Table

HEX Triplet E1, 14, 17
RGB Decimal 225, 20, 23
RGB Octal 341, 24, 27
RGB Percent 88.2%, 7.8%, 9%
RGB Binary 11100001, 10100, 10111
CMY 0.118, 0.922, 0.910
CMYK 0, 91, 90, 12

Color spaces of #E11417 Crimson - RGB(225, 20, 23)

HSV (or HSB) 359°, 91°, 88°
HSL 359°, 84°, 48°
Web Safe #cc0000
XYZ 31.456, 16.570, 2.351
CIE-Lab 47.713, 71.228, 54.159
xyY 0.624, 0.329, 16.570
Decimal 14750743

#e11417 - RGB(225, 20, 23) - Crimson Color FAQ

What is the color code for Crimson?

Hex color code for Crimson color is #e11417. RGB color code for crimson color is rgb(225, 20, 23).

What is the RGB value of #e11417?

The RGB value corresponding to the hexadecimal color code #e11417 is rgb(225, 20, 23). These values represent the intensities of the red, green, and blue components of the color, respectively. Here, '225' indicates the intensity of the red component, '20' represents the green component's intensity, and '23' denotes the blue component's intensity. Combined in these specific proportions, these three color components create the color represented by #e11417.

What is the HSL value of #e11417?

In the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color model, the color represented by the hexadecimal code #e11417 has an HSL value of 359° (degrees) for Hue, 84% for Saturation, and 48% for Lightness. In this HSL representation, the Hue at 359° indicates the basic color tone, which is a shade of red in this case. The Saturation value of 84% describes the intensity or purity of this color, with a higher percentage indicating a more vivid and pure color. The Lightness value of 48% determines the brightness of the color, where a higher percentage represents a lighter shade. Together, these HSL values combine to create the distinctive shade of red that is both moderately vivid and fairly bright, as indicated by the specific values for this color. The HSL color model is particularly useful in digital arts and web design, as it allows for easy adjustments of color tones, saturation, and brightness levels.
